Unnormalised Hausdorff measure

Definition

For every subset A of a metric space and finite real s0, define the unnormalised Hausdorff measure by

Hs(A)=sup0<δ<Hδs(A)=limkH2ks(A).

The scale functions use Hausdorff content at a prescribed scale and the limit exists by The small-scale Hausdorff limit exists. The name here initially denotes a set function on all subsets. Its outer-measure axioms and the measure on its Carathéodory measurable domain are established below; no measurability of an arbitrary subset is built into the notation. No volume normalising factor is inserted.
